T. you are absolutely right!

After applying good amounts of torque to the pillars some areas give up! what I mean is that I could tell is not a 100% bond.
So I'll drill some holes on top and beyond the fleece, and apply another layer of glass. Then fill in the inside with clay and silicone.
Besides that feels strong and the baffle is rigid and solid.

D.
tiny holes spaced 5 milimiteters apart around the whole perimeter will save you ))

I am in russia at the moment - I can easily buy here the regular epoxy rather than fast drying fiberglass resin becasue it is way stronger in term of adhesion (though dries very slowly - around 24 hours per layer) - I normally try to use epoxy for such strange plastic parts (sometimes i start thinking it is not pure plastic but some mixture of plastic and rubber)

I do not think silicone will help you in any eay- concentrate on building the proper outer shell of the pod

Again, sorry for being stubborn - think about covering the whole piece (with lots of prior sanding with harsh sandpaper) can be a solution to your "applied torque and crashed" problem
